right then seeing as i've got a little bit more motivation and a lot of junk lying around i've decided to actually start something, after a little bit of research i've decided to cobble together an half decent small block motor,

i've got a 1400spi bottom end and 12st head but have a few things im not sure about, 1- i'm unsure as to what carb would be 'best to use' so to speak
2- i know i could use the standard or 13sr cam but what other cams would be suitable ie ast2 etc (i have zero knowledge about stuff like that)
3- exhaust mani, again i know i could use a 13sr item but what aftermarket items are recommended

I'd say for reasonable running fit a weber 32\34 DMTL carb on a 1300 inlet manifold.

The 12st or 1300/1400 carb will both work ok, the 1300/1400 one will be better

the 1.3 cam is better than the 1.2 cam.

You can use the 1300 4-2-1 or the gte 4-2-1

with some porting & maybe some bigger valves, the 1200 head would then be ready for some 40's which is how to really get some power from this engine
